Choosing the Right Photos

Selecting Meaningful Photographs

Selecting the right photos is the cornerstone of creating a captivating photo wall. It’s crucial to choose images that hold personal significance, evoking memories and emotions. Family moments, travel experiences, and hobbies often yield a treasure trove of meaningful images. By curating a collection of photographs that hold personal significance, we can create a wall that not only beautifies our space but also tells our unique story.

Considering Cohesive Themes

To elevate the aesthetic impact of a photo wall, consider creating a cohesive theme or visual narrative. Whether it’s a color scheme, a specific subject matter, or a particular framing style, a thematic approach can infuse the display with a sense of harmony and purpose. By carefully selecting images that align with the chosen theme, we can transform our wall into a captivating visual story.

Balancing Variety and Consistency

While curating the photo collection, it’s essential to strike a balance between variety and consistency. Incorporate a mix of portrait, landscape, and square-format photos to add visual interest to the display. Decorate a Wall with Photos maintaining a harmonious color palette or framing style can ensure that the overall aesthetic remains cohesive and visually appealing.

Arranging the Photo Wall

Choosing the Right Wall Space

Selecting the appropriate wall space is crucial for the success of the photo display. Whether it’s an entryway, living room, or bedroom, factors such as lighting, wall size, and existing decor should be considered. The chosen location should provide an ideal backdrop for the photo wall, allowing the images to shine and become a focal point of the room.

Visualizing the Layout

Visualizing the layout of the photo wall is an essential step in the decorating process. Explore various layout options, such as a grid, gallery, or asymmetrical arrangement, to find the best fit for your space. Using templates or mock-ups can aid in planning the arrangement, ensuring that the overall visual balance and flow are carefully considered.

Measuring and Marking the Wall

Accurate measurements and planning are essential for achieving a precise and visually pleasing layout. Step-by-step instructions for marking the wall, including the use of a level, measuring tape, and painter’s tape, can ensure that the photo wall is meticulously planned and executed.

Framing and Hanging the Photos

Selecting Appropriate Frames

The selection of frames plays a pivotal role in enhancing the overall aesthetic of the photo wall. Consider the impact of frame style, color, and material on the visual narrative. Choose frames that not only complement the photos but also harmonize with the room’s decor. Decorate a Wall with Photos the size and orientation of the frames should be carefully considered for a cohesive display.

When it comes to hanging the framed photos, safety and precision are paramount. Instructions for ensuring even spacing and alignment, using tools like a level and marking anchor points, can help achieve a professional and visually appealing display. Depending on the wall material, hardware such as picture hangers, nails, or command strips can be utilized for secure and seamless installation.

Adjusting and Refining the Display

After the initial arrangement, it’s important to step back and evaluate the overall display. Making minor adjustments to achieve the desired visual balance can elevate the impact of the photo wall. Embracing experimentation and remaining flexible to rearrange the display over time ensures that the wall remains dynamic and engaging.

Maintaining and Updating the Photo Wall

Caring for the Framed Photos

To preserve the visual appeal of the photo wall, it’s essential to care for the framed photos. Guidance on cleaning and protecting the images, including the use of acid-free materials, can ensure that the display remains pristine over time. Periodically rotating or swapping out photos can breathe new life into the display, keeping it fresh and captivating.

Expanding and Evolving the Photo Wall

 

As time goes by, the photo wall can evolve to reflect new memories and experiences. Adding new photos or changing the layout can inject fresh energy into the display. Incorporating additional design elements such as shelves, ledges, or lighting can enhance the overall visual impact, encouraging ongoing curation and personalization.
